Prevention of Undesirable Residue in Meat Amendment Act, 1994 (Act No. 11 of 1994). Long titleAn Act to amend the Prevention of Undesirable Residue in Meat Act, 1991, so as to extend the definition of "Group III Substance"; to amend the provisions relating to withdrawal times; and to provide for incidental matters. Abstract An Act to amend the principal Act so as to extend the definition of "Group III Substance" and to amend the provisions relating to withdrawal times. Group III Substance now means: "(a) any product referred to in subparagraphs (i) and (ii) of paragraph (a) of section 2(1) to which a withdrawal time has been assigned during registration under the laws referred to in those subparagraphs, but excluding any such product which is prohibited or a Group I or Group II Substance; (b) any other product declared as a Group III Substance under that section [2]". Section 2 of the principal Act is amended by redefining the powers of the Minister with respect to prescribing withdrawal times.
